Executive outplacement is a service that companies offer to senior-level employees who are transitioning out of their roles, typically due to a company merger, acquisition, downsizing, or other organizational changes The goal of executive outplacement is to assist these executives in finding new employment opportunities that align with their skills, experience, and career goals.

One of the key reasons why executive outplacement is so important is that senior leaders often face unique challenges when it comes to job hunting Unlike entry-level or mid-level employees, executives have specific skills and experiences that may not easily transfer to other industries or roles Additionally, many senior leaders may have been with the same company for a long time and may not have had to search for a new job in several years, making the job search process even more daunting.

By providing executive outplacement services, companies can help senior leaders navigate the job market effectively and efficiently These services often include career coaching, resume writing assistance, interview preparation, networking opportunities, and access to job leads and resources Executive outplacement firms typically have a team of professionals who specialize in working with senior-level executives and understand the unique challenges they face in the job market.

Another important aspect of executive outplacement is the emotional support it provides to senior leaders during a challenging time Losing a job can be a traumatic experience, especially for executives who may have invested a significant amount of time and energy into their careers Executive outplacement services can provide executives with the emotional support they need to cope with the loss of their job, build resilience, and stay motivated throughout the job search process.
